How Much Time is Needed to Go Exclusive?
Most probably, one of the most common inquiries concerns how long one should date before becoming exclusive. And the honest answer is that there is no fixed number.
For some pairs, it is clear after three to four dates that they would like to concentrate on each other. For others, dating for weeks or even months may be needed to discuss this topic. The main thing that counts here is what we have learned by now.
You have to date a few times before you can tell whether you like being with the person.

1. You Don’t Feel Like Swiping Anymore
This could be the most straightforward indicator of all.
You log onto your dating app, check out the new people in there, and find yourself not really feeling anything for them. You’re actually thinking about the person who you’ve already been with.
As you move from looking for someone else to appreciating the one special someone, you may want to ask yourself why you even need the dating app anymore.
2. You’re Always Making Time for Each Other
Anyone can have that perfect date. What counts is what comes after.
When you are always making plans, contacting each other, finding ways to be together, you could consider that maybe your relationship isn’t just about dating anymore.
Because in the end, it’s the actions, not the words. If someone really wants to see you, they will take the time.
Once both individuals become consistent in their appearances, having an exclusivity talk is quite easy.
3. You Have Clarified Your Intentions
Speak up before deleting the app.
The majority of dating problems arise out of the belief that everyone is on the same wavelength without actually checking.
There is no need for the conversation to be intense. For instance, you may ask, “I’m having fun getting to know you. I am not in the market for another person at the moment. What about you?”
Their reaction will provide all the information you require.
If you discover that your intentions are aligned, you can decide together what should come next.

Don’t Uninstall the App to See Their Reaction
Deleting the app from your phone without talking to the other person about it is another mistake you can make.
This is not a form of communication but rather testing.
You should not delete the app and see how the other person reacts or commits.
If you are ready to be exclusive, tell them.
If not, then accept the answer as part of your decision-making process.
